Day Five. 8th September.
The drive from Riccione to Villa Foscarini,
Mogliano Venito.
The SS16 again and this time in glorious sunshine, with
the hood down. The road was still quite busy, but the scenery much more
interesting. At Ravenna we picked up the SS309 which took us all the way to Marghera, on the outskirts of Venice. The final stage of the journey was
through heavy traffic and complicated road junctions to find the SS13 to
Mogliano. The hotel was a haven of peace and tranquillity, rather "olde
worlde" in character. The staff were very helpful and cheerful. Unfortunately,
there was only the facility for breakfast and dinner was at a delightful
restaurant, Beccofino, a considerable walk into the town. We had an
excellent meal, but the walk back to the hotel was almost too much for
Marilyn.
